Role of Vitamin B12 in the Body Vitamin B12 is a water-soluble vitamin belonging to the B vitamin group and plays several important roles in the body, including: DNA Synthesis: It is involved in the synthesis of DNA, making it crucial for cell division and reproduction
Symptoms of vitamin B12 deficiency can vary widely and may include fatigue, weakness, pale skin, shortness of breath, neurological symptoms such as numbness or tingling in the hands and feet, difficulty walking, memory loss, and mood changes
